The public health (PH) workforce can be found across various settings, not limited to a single type of institution. This includes government agencies, such as Health and Social Services, nonprofit health organizations like the Red Cross and Amnesty International, and even private hospitals. Additionally, PH professionals might work with international bodies such as the World Health Organization and the World Bank. All these settings enable public health workers to address health issues on local, national, and global levels.
